Delayed awakening due to lidocaine overdose

Summary
An elderly patient on intravenous lidocaine for arrhythmia experienced delayed awakening from anesthesia due to an overdose. This lidocaine toxicity resulted from calculation errors and underestimating patient factors affecting drug metabolism.

Background:
- Intravenous (IV) lidocaine is used for antiarrhythmic treatment.
- General anesthesia can affect drug metabolism.
- Elderly patients and those with cardiac disease may have altered drug biotransformation rates.
Observation:
- An 86-year-old male on IV lidocaine infusion experienced prolonged emergence from general anesthesia.
- Lidocaine concentration in blood was 15.6 micrograms/ml, significantly exceeding the therapeutic range.
Findings:
- The patient's lidocaine overdose was attributed to a miscalculated infusion rate.
- Underestimation of age, cardiac disease, and general anesthesia's impact on lidocaine biotransformation contributed to the toxicity.
Implications:
- Accurate dosage calculation is critical for IV drug infusions during and after general anesthesia.
- Clinical condition and patient-specific factors (age, comorbidities) must be considered to prevent drug toxicity.
- Careful monitoring is essential when administering medications like lidocaine in vulnerable patient populations.
